Overview of TPS77601QPWPRG4Q1 from Texas Instruments
The TPS77601QPWPRG4Q1 is a high-performance, low-dropout (LDO) voltage regulator from the renowned semiconductor manufacturer, Texas Instruments. Designed to meet the needs of a wide range of applications, this regulator provides a stable and reliable power supply, ensuring optimal performance for electronic devices.
Key Features
- Output Voltage: The device offers a fixed output voltage of 5V, which is a common requirement for many digital and analog circuits.
- High Accuracy: With an output voltage accuracy of ±2%, the TPS77601QPWPRG4Q1 ensures precise voltage regulation, critical for sensitive electronic components.
- Low Dropout: The LDO regulator boasts a low dropout voltage, allowing it to maintain regulation with a minimal difference between the input and output voltages, making it highly efficient in battery-operated devices.
- Current Capacity: It can deliver up to 500 mA of output current, catering to a broad spectrum of power requirements.
- Thermal Shutdown: The device includes a thermal shutdown feature, protecting it from damage due to overheating.
- Overcurrent Protection: Built-in overcurrent protection safeguards the regulator and the downstream circuitry from excessive current draw.

Package and Quality
This LDO regulator comes in a thermally enhanced 20-pin HTSSOP (PWP) package, which is designed to improve heat dissipation. The device is part of the automotive-qualified product line, meeting the stringent requirements of the automotive industry for reliability and performance under extreme conditions.
